Optical microscopes, which utilize visible light to magnify specimens, currently dominate the market due to their affordability, ease of use, and widespread adoption in forensic laboratories. Electron microscopes, offering ultra-high resolution imaging, are increasingly utilized for detailed analysis of trace evidence such as gunshot residues, fibers, and biological samples, positioning them as a high-value, niche segment. Digital microscopes, integrating advanced imaging and connectivity features, are gaining traction owing to their ability to facilitate remote analysis and data sharing, aligning with modern forensic workflows. Market size estimates suggest that optical microscopes account for approximately 60-65% of the forensic microscopy market in Japan, driven by their established presence and cost-effectiveness. Electron microscopes, although representing a smaller share (around 20-25%), are experiencing rapid growth due to technological advancements and increasing forensic complexity. Digital microscopes are emerging as a significant segment, capturing roughly 10-15% of the market, with a projected CAGR of 8-10% over the next five years. The electron microscopy segment is in the growth phase, characterized by high technological innovation and increasing adoption in advanced forensic investigations. Optical microscopes are in a mature stage, with steady demand driven by routine forensic applications, while digital microscopes are in the emerging stage, propelled by digital transformation trends and increasing forensic case complexity. Biological analysis remains the largest segment, accounting for over 40% of forensic microscope usage, driven by DNA analysis, bloodstain pattern analysis, and biological sample identification. Trace evidence examination, involving fibers, hair, soil, and residues, constitutes approximately 30% of the market, benefiting from the need for detailed microscopic inspection to link evidence to suspects or crime scenes. Firearm and toolmark analysis, critical for ballistic investigations, is gaining prominence with the adoption of high-resolution electron microscopes, which enable detailed surface and residue analysis. Document examination, focusing on ink, paper, and counterfeit detection, accounts for around 10-15%, with digital microscopes enhancing the ability to detect forgeries and alterations. AI Impact on Industry – Japan Forensic Microscopes Market Artificial Intelligence (AI) is revolutionizing the Japan forensic microscopes industry by enabling faster and more accurate evidence analysis. AI algorithms assist in automating image recognition, pattern detection, and comparison tasks, significantly reducing manual effort and human error. This integration enhances the ability to identify minute details in complex evidence, improving the reliability of forensic conclusions. Additionally, AI-powered software can manage large datasets efficiently, supporting forensic labs in handling increasing evidence volumes. The use of AI also facilitates real-time analysis during investigations, speeding up case resolution. As AI technology advances, it is expected to further improve the precision, efficiency, and scalability of forensic microscopy, making it an indispensable component of modern forensic science in Japan. High costs associated with advanced microscopy equipment can limit adoption, especially among smaller forensic laboratories. The need for specialized training to operate sophisticated microscopes may also hinder widespread implementation. Additionally, rapid technological changes can lead to obsolescence of existing equipment, requiring continuous investment. Regulatory and compliance challenges may delay procurement processes and limit market expansion. Moreover, budget constraints within law enforcement agencies can restrict the purchase of high-end forensic microscopes. These factors collectively pose challenges to the sustained growth of the market.
